8.2.3 Write device holding coil
1) Write device single DO output
Master Send Data Format:
Content
Bytes
Data
(H: HEX)
Description
Device Address
1
01H
01H Device, Range: 1-247, according to setting address
Function Code
1
05H
Write a single holding coil,function code 05
DO register address
2
00 00H
Register starting address
Action performed
2
FF 00H
This value is: FF 00H or 00 00H, FF 00H means control
DO is closed, 00 00H means control DO is open.
16 CRC Verify
2
8C 3AH
CRC0 CRC1 low byte in front, high behind

Example: Control DO1 closed, then:
Server send:
01 05 00 00 FF 00 8C 3A
01= Device address;
05= Write a single holding coil;
00 00=DO1 register starting address;
FF 00 = Control DO1 closed;
8C 3A = 16 Bit CRC verify.
Device answer:
01 05 00 00 FF 00 8C 3A
01= Device address;
05= Write a single holding coil;
00 00= DO1 register starting address;
FF 00 = DO1 has been closed.
8C 3A = 16 Bit CRC verify.
If you need to control other DO outputs separately, you only need to change the "DO register starting
address" and the "action to be performed", and recalculate the CRC check value.
